Ernie Ball Introduces Cobalt Slinky Bass Strings

9. Ernie Ball Introduces Cobalt Slinky Bass Strings

Ernie Ball has expanded their Slinky string line with the introduction of the all-new Cobalt Slinkys. As the name indicates, the new sets use cobalt, which has a high magnetism to provide a stronger relationship between an instrument’s strings and pickups. Weather Report: Elegant People, Live (1976)

10. Weather Report: Elegant People, Live (1976)

Recorded live on July 8, 1976 at the Montreux Casino in Switzerland, and shortly after bassist Jaco Pastorius joined the group, here’s Weather Report performing “Elegant People”.
